Kingston upon Thames Report written by Jade
Tonight, GoodGym Kingston had a fantastic group run and session at the Full Cycle Bicycle Project! With a great turnout, we were kept busy with a whole host of new jobs and a few we are always happy to help out with:
Our tasks included:
Sorting out the loading bay and re-organising bike parts 🛠️
Reordering the upcoming servicing schedule 📅
Giving bikes a good clean ✨
Pumping up countless tyres 💨
And a general tidy-up to leave the place gleaming! 🧹
As we efficiently tackled each job, more things to do were found. We always love to support this amazing project and look forward to being back to tackle some more tasks soon.

Kingston upon Thames Report written by Jade
A fantastic turnout for an early evening session saw volunteers from both Kingston and Merton team up with Danni at Jubilee Square. We efficiently tackled the task of removing the bunting, working in pairs with ladders and steps to carefully take down each section. It was a little windy but we worked as quickly as possible carefully wrapping the lengths of bunting to be saved for another day. Another successful community mission accomplished!

Five of the team joined a fantastic session at Mitcham Orchard today, getting stuck into a variety of tasks!
We tackled two main jobs: Matthieu and Martina (welcome and well done on your first task) skillfully worked on covering the greenhouse, ensuring it's ready for whatever the weather brings. Meanwhile, Jade and Rhian teamed up with Clare to get some serious planting done, getting pumpkin and squash plants into the ground. They also did a great job clearing fallen plums, setting them aside for pickling!
A debit visit for three of the team and a little bonus job - cherry picking. Yum! Great work by everyone involved, making a real difference in this beautiful orchard.

Plenty of good vibes at Merton's Community Fridge for the clean-up session today as we took it slow and a little chilled despite the heat! We got off to a great start, working through cleaning various boxes while the distribution team was still wrapping up. We even found time to rinse out the food containers. Then extra hands arrived to help with the various rubbish and recycling piles, not to mention the numerous crates. Everything was sparkling clean and properly tidied and even refilled, ready for the next round!
